Shaun Draughn back in lineup, but Johnny White breaks out
Posted Sep 19, 2010
Running back Shaun Draughn returned to UNC's lineup after sitting out the season-opener against LSU because of the ongoing investigation into agents and academics, but the senior's return was overshadowed by the record-setting day of another tailback. Senior Johnny White, who got the start over Draughn, ran for 113 yards on 17 carries, topping his previous high of 92 yards on 18 carries against Maryland in 2007.
